As for Seth, I've played (and lost to) him enough times now to know how his AI works . The first round is always pretty easy, it's the second round where gets all wtfbullshit! First thing is do NOT jump in or he'll Shoryuken almost every time. It's ok to jump in if he starts spamming his Dhalsim arms or Sonic Booms. He'll do those moves if you're across the screen. If you crouch and block just a little aways from him, he'll often try and do his kick move (the one that hits like 15 times or whatever) when you block it, throw him. If he teleports a lot, keep moving yourself, as this is usually the time when he likes to Spinning Pile Drive a lot. The main key is playing defensively, if you're too aggressive, he'll likely win every fight. -------------------- |
